Olympian Gus Kenworthy Mourns Beloved Dog Beemo

Olympian Gus Kenworthy Mourns Beloved Dog Beemo


The out skiier said goodbye to the beloved dog he rescued from a meat farm in South Korea.

U.S. freestyle skier Gus Kenworthy wrote a gut-wrenching goodbye Sunday to a dog he adopted from a South Korean meat farm during the 2018 Winter Olympics in Pyeongchang. Beemo, Kenworthy's jindo-husky mix, had lost her appetite, and a subsequent trip to the veterinarian revealed a heart defect, the Olympian said. The dog was put on a respirator but eventually died. He wrote on Instagram: "Beemo was truly the best thing that ever happened to me and I feel so fortunate for our borrowed time together."
